Key Topics covered in Loma 281 Exam
The Loma 281 exam covers a wide range of key topics related to insurance company operations and management. These topics are essential for individuals looking to gain a comprehensive understanding of the insurance industry and its various functions. Some of the key topics covered in the Loma 281 exam include:
- Insurance Company Structure and Functions: This topic delves into the structure and organization of insurance companies, including their various departments and roles. It covers key functions such as underwriting, claims management, policy administration, and risk management.
- Insurance Products and Services: This section focuses on the different types of insurance products and services offered by insurance companies, including life insurance, property and casualty insurance, health insurance, and annuities. It covers the features and benefits of these products and the regulatory requirements they must comply with.
- Insurance Distribution Channels: This topic explores the various distribution channels used by insurance companies to market and sell their products, such as agents, brokers, direct sales, and online platforms. It covers the advantages and disadvantages of each channel and the legal and regulatory considerations involved.
- Customer Relationship Management: This section discusses the importance of customer relationship management in the insurance industry and the strategies and techniques used to attract, retain, and satisfy customers. It covers topics such as customer segmentation, marketing strategies, and customer service.
- Financial Management: This topic focuses on the financial management principles and practices used by insurance companies to ensure their financial stability and profitability. It covers topics such as financial analysis, investment management, capital management, and financial reporting.

Tips and Strategies for Passing Loma 281 Exam
Preparing for the Loma 281 exam requires careful planning and focused study. Here are some tips and strategies to help you pass the exam successfully:
1. Understand the Exam Structure and Objectives
Before you start studying, familiarize yourself with the exam structure and objectives. Loma 281 exam tests your knowledge and understanding of risk management and insurance principles. By understanding the objectives, you can prioritize your study areas and allocate your time accordingly.
2. Create a Study Plan
Developing a study plan will help you stay organized and on track. Determine how much time you have before the exam and break down the content into manageable study sessions. Allocate more time for areas you find challenging and less time for topics you are already familiar with. Stick to your study plan and create a schedule that works best for you.
3. Utilize Available Resources
Make use of the resources provided by Loma, such as study materials, practice exams, and online resources. Loma offers study guides and textbooks that cover the exam content comprehensively. Take advantage of sample questions and practice exams to evaluate your understanding and identify areas that need improvement.
4. Study Actively
Passively reading the study materials may not be effective in retaining information. Instead, engage in active studying techniques such as summarizing key concepts, creating flashcards, and teaching the material to someone else. This will help reinforce your understanding and improve your retention of the information.
5. Join a Study Group or Seek Additional Help
Consider joining a study group with fellow candidates or seek additional help from a tutor or instructor if you are struggling with certain topics. Collaborating with others can provide different perspectives and help clarify any areas of confusion. Getting additional help from experts can also supplement your study efforts and provide valuable insights.
6. Review and Practice Regularly
Consistent review and practice are key to success in the Loma 281 exam. Set aside regular time to review your study materials and practice sample questions. This will help reinforce your understanding, identify any gaps in your knowledge, and build confidence in your ability to tackle the exam questions.
With a well-structured study plan and the right strategies, you can effectively prepare for the Loma 281 exam and increase your chances of passing. Stay motivated, stay focused, and utilize all available resources to optimize your preparation efforts.
